Originally Posted by Too_Fly1
Direct from the AC Ginza:
"Platinum and Titanium members can choose one from the following four.
- Breakfast Voucher
- Beverage and Snack at AC Kitchen
- 500 Bonus Points
- 10 dollars Coupon for our Restaurant
if you have 5 consecutive nights reservation, you can only eat breakfast for 1 day."
I currently have the AC Ginza booked for ¥19k/night and the Courtyard Tokyo Station for ¥16k/night. I'm not sure which reservation to keep at this point. Is the AC worth the slight premium over the CY Tokyo Station despite the lack of elite benefits?
I'm at the AC right now - when I checked in last night, I was told that I get breakfast plus one of the other three choices. I'm not sure if this is an Ambassador distinction. The breakfast language said once per stay, but it didn't matter as I'm there one night.

On the hotel itself, I think it's amazing - one of the best beds and best showers I have had in a hotel in a long time. I will post my review and photos in the master thread soon.
